RECLAIMING DEMOCRACY:
The People v. Global Finance
9.15am Sunday 11 April, 1999 

Gallery Function Centre, Level 6, University of Technology, Sydney,
Broadway.

Hon Paul Hellyer - former Deputy Prime Minister of Canada

 "Reclaiming Democracy : Dismantling the Structures of International Trade
and Finance"

Trevor Thomas, Jubilee 2000 Campaign 
"Debt Forgiveness : A Matter of Justice not Charity" 
A call to write-off the unpayable debts of the world's poorest countries. 
Frances Milne, Economic Reform Australia : Towards A Lasting Jubilee

Dr James Goodman, StopMAI NSW Coordinator, Update on the MAI.

Richard Sanders, National Coordinator of StopMAI (Multilateral Agreement on
Investment), Why We Need a Council of Australians.

Local Activists will present successful strategies for reclaiming
democracy.

Supported by Economic Reform Australia (ERA), the People's Movement, Centre
for Peace and Conflict Studies (Syd. University), AID/WATCH, The Other
Economic Summit, Friends of the Earth,The Greens, UTS Institute for
Sustainable Futures,Australian Coalition for Economic Justice,Metal Workers
Union, StopMAI, Progressive Labor Party.
